Plas Gwynant 2023
During the week of Monday 13th February - Thursday 16th February, 39 Year 5 and 6 children went on residential to Plas Gwynant in North Wales. They all had a fantastic time and completed lots of challenging activities all about 'Growth Mindset' and the importance of always having a positive mindset, conquering fears and always trying your best to succeed!
The children climbed a mountain, canoed on open water, abseiled down a rock, mined underground, went to the beach, swam in a waterfall and trekked up a flowing gorge.
Well done Year 5 and 6; you were all amazing! Mr Stokes, Mrs Stevenson, Mr Wilkes and Mr Benningfield were super proud of you!

Frank Chapman 2021
On the 30th June 2021, 50 Year 3 and 4 children went to the Frank Chapman centre, for 2 nights. They had an amazing time, taking part in activities such as orienteering, rock climbing and mud walking.
